I need some help here definitively identifying a Hamer case.
I recently bought it off of Evilbay thinking it is / was a Daytona case (smooth transaction). It's in very good shape, but it has this padded neck support block in the center of the case interior that is not in any of my other Hamer cases and this part looks to be a factory item - not added later.It also has all silver hardware, double stitched end caps, has the older style spring case latches and is about an inch and a half shorter than my other rectangular cases?The brand name on the inside of the case is, "Datt Cases Ltd." out of Canada.
FYI - this could be a Daytona case, I just don't know because it doesn't look like any of my other Hamer cases.I'm wondering if this might be an older style case?
